What Type of Supplement is Ostrong?

Ostrong is defined as a Pharmaceutical Preparation classified as a Mineral and Vitamin Supplement, specifically a Fixed-Dose Combination Product (FDC). This formulation integrates two distinct, biologically critical active ingredients: the essential macro-mineral Calcium and the hormone precursor Colecalciferol (Vitamin D3). The preparation is intended for its role in supporting the necessary balance of these nutrients. The combination is often positioned for the adult and elderly population, focusing on ease of compliance in managing long-term nutritional support.


Ostrong’s Composition and General Purpose

The composition centers on the synergistic relationship between its two active ingredients. Ostrong is typically prepared as an Oral Tablet intended solely for oral administration, with the components integrated into a stable excipient matrix. The overall purpose is nutritional supplementation to maintain a robust skeletal system. Its function relies fundamentally on the synergy where Colecalciferol enhances the body’s ability to efficiently absorb and utilize Calcium from the intestine, a vital mechanism for bone homeostasis. Vitamin D3 enhances intestinal absorption of calcium and acts as a regulator of calcium homeostasis in the body. This ensures Ostrong provides the foundation for maintaining the structural strength of the bones, often serving as a routine supplement for individuals with insufficient dietary intake of these critical nutrients.

What side effects are possible with Ostrong?

Possible Side Effects and Safety Information

The officially documented safety profile for Ostrong (Calcium and Colecalciferol) focuses primarily on the risks associated with disturbances in the body’s mineral balance, as classified by regulatory authorities.

Adverse Reaction Classification

Adverse reactions are classified by their frequency and the system-organ classes they affect:

Classification Examples of Officially Listed Reactions
Uncommon Hypercalcaemia (elevated blood calcium) and Hypercalciuria (elevated urinary calcium).
Rare Skin reactions related to hypersensitivity, such as pruritus, rash, or urticaria.
Not Known Gastrointestinal disturbances, which may include constipation, flatulence, or nausea.

These effects are grouped primarily under Metabolism and Nutrition disorders, Gastrointestinal disorders, and Immune system disorders in regulatory documents.

Serious Adverse Reactions and Restrictions

The most significant safety concern defined in regulatory labeling is the potential for severe Hypercalcaemia, which can lead to permanent renal impairment or nephrocalcinosis (calcium deposits in the kidney), particularly with long-term treatment at high dosages. This combination product is formally contraindicated in individuals with pre-existing high calcium levels, a history of kidney stones (Nephrolithiasis), or severe renal impairment.

Population-Specific Notes

Official safety information specifies that patients with severe renal impairment require specific caution or are restricted from use. Additionally, patients with conditions like sarcoidosis or those who are immobilized are noted as requiring careful monitoring of serum and urinary calcium levels due to altered risk profiles.

Overdose and Emergency Response

Overdose of Ostrong, a Calcium and Colecalciferol supplement, primarily results in Hypercalcaemia (excessive calcium in the blood) and Hypervitaminosis D, according to regulatory documents. These conditions drive the documented clinical manifestations, which may be non-specific at first.

Documented symptoms include gastrointestinal disturbances such as nausea, vomiting, anorexia, and constipation, alongside systemic signs like excessive thirst (polydipsia), frequent urination (polyuria), fatigue, and muscle weakness. The official profile highlights the risk of severe complications, which include Acute Kidney Injury (renal failure), Abnormal Heart Rhythm (Arrhythmia), and effects on the central nervous system such as confusion or coma.

Regulatory guidance explicitly states that a suspected overdose requires seeking immediate medical attention and contacting emergency services. This urgent action is mandated due to the potential for severe or life-threatening organ damage. The treatment protocols, as described in official prescribing information, confirm that no specific antidote is known. Management is supportive, necessitating immediate discontinuation of the supplement and procedures focused on correcting the hypercalcaemia, typically through intensive hydration and the use of pharmacological agents like bisphosphonates or corticosteroids. Certain populations, including infants and children, are noted to be at increased risk of toxicity.

Eligibility and Restrictions for Use

Official Eligibility and Contraindications

Ostrong is officially indicated for use in Adults and the Elderly for the prevention and treatment of Calcium and Vitamin D deficiency, and as an adjunct to specific osteoporosis treatment. Its use is subject to strict exclusions and limitations as defined by regulatory authorities.

Classification Populations/Conditions Affected
Absolute Contraindication Hypercalcaemia, Hypercalciuria, Hypervitaminosis D, Severe Renal Impairment, Nephrolithiasis, and Hypersensitivity.
Not Recommended Children and Adolescents (typically under 12 or 18 years) due to lack of established data.
Conditional Use Patients with non-severe Renal Impairment (requires monitoring) and those with Sarcoidosis (requires caution).

Use during Pregnancy and Breastfeeding is restricted and permitted only in cases of documented deficiency. Regulatory guidelines advise that specific daily intake limits of Calcium and Vitamin D must not be exceeded in these physiological states.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official regulatory documents classify interactions for Ostrong based on the product’s calcium and colecalciferol components, primarily concerning altered absorption, additive effects, and metabolic interference.


Interaction Scope

Medicinal product categories with documented interactions:

  • Cardiac Glycosides, Thiazide Diuretics, Anticonvulsants, Glucocorticoids, Bisphosphonates, Thyroxine, Ion-Exchange Resins, and certain Antibiotics (Quinolones, Tetracyclines).

Mechanistic basis of interactions (only if stated in label):

  • Additive Hypercalcaemic Effect: Concurrent use increases the risk of high serum calcium levels (e.g., with Thiazide Diuretics or other Vitamin D sources).
  • Enzyme Induction: Certain drugs, like Anticonvulsants (Phenytoin, Phenobarbital), increase the catabolism of Colecalciferol, potentially reducing its overall effect.
  • Reduced Gastrointestinal Absorption: The calcium salt reduces the uptake of co-administered medicines, and certain substances, such as Orlistat, reduce the absorption of the fat-soluble Colecalciferol component.

Timing and Regulatory Constraints

Timing-based interaction rules (if applicable):

  • Administration of Ostrong must be separated by at least two hours from foods high in Oxalic or Phytic Acid.
  • A minimum time separation of two to six hours is often required when taken with Quinolone or Tetracycline Antibiotics to maintain their absorption.
  • Separation of at least four hours is required for Thyroxine and advisable for Bisphosphonates.

Interaction-related restrictions:

  • Combination with Cardiac Glycosides (Digoxin) is subject to extreme caution or restriction due to the risk of fatal cardiac arrhythmias precipitated by hypercalcaemia.
  • Use with other high-dose Vitamin D Analogs is officially restricted due to the cumulative risk of hypercalcaemia.

Connection to the overall interaction profile (2–4 sentences): The regulatory profile defines Ostrong's interaction structure primarily through the additive risk of hypercalcaemia and the need for mandated timing separation to address the component's effect on the absorption of numerous concurrent drugs and minerals. This structure establishes explicit constraints on co-administration with other substances that either affect calcium levels or are susceptible to binding by calcium.

Dosage and Administration Information

How to Use Ostrong

The administration of Ostrong, a fixed-dose combination of Calcium and Colecalciferol (Vitamin D3), follows established parameters. Ostrong is for oral administration.

The product is typically intended for long-term continuous use as a regimen for nutritional maintenance.

Dosing and Frequency Patterns

The standard daily intake is a combination of elemental calcium and Vitamin D3, with total daily quantities generally ranging from 600 mg to 1000 mg of calcium and 400 IU to 1000 IU of Colecalciferol. This daily dose is achieved by either taking the tablet once daily or via a twice daily divided dose, depending on the specific product strength.

Administration Instructions

Instruction Domain General Guidelines
Tablet Form Chewable tablets are designed to be chewed or sucked and are not to be swallowed whole.
Meal Timing Administration may occur with or without food, though some forms are specified for use close to a meal.
Medication Separation Administration is typically separated by several hours from certain other medications, such as tetracycline antibiotics, to prevent absorption interference.
Missed Dose If a dose is forgotten, it is taken promptly unless it is close to the next scheduled dose, in which case the missed dose is skipped. A double dose is not used.

Population-Specific Constraints

While no routine dose adjustment is specified for older adults, the product is not used in individuals diagnosed with severe renal impairment.

How should Ostrong be stored and disposed of?

Official Storage and Disposal Requirements

Ostrong (Calcium and Colecalciferol tablets) must be stored and handled strictly according to the official regulatory instructions to maintain the stability of the active ingredients and ensure safety.

Detail Requirement
Storage Temperature Store the tablets not above 25 C (77 F); the product must also be kept from freezing.
Protection & Packaging Store in the original container or blister and protect from both light and moisture.
Child Safety It is mandatory to keep the medicine out of the sight and reach of children.
Disposal Do not dispose of unused or expired product in household trash or via wastewater.

Disposal of any unused medicine must follow local pharmaceutical waste guidelines. Patients should consult a pharmacist or local waste disposal service for instruction on safely discarding the product.
